Jays drop finale at state tournament

Grand Forks defeated Jamestown 4-1 in the third-place game at the state girls hockey tournament in Grand Forks on Saturday.

The Blue Jays finished the season with an 18-8 record. The fourth-place finish was their best in school history.

Larissa Wiest scored the JHS goal, but Grand Forks never trailed in this one. Jamestown had beaten Grand Forks, the tournament's No. 2 seed, three times this season prior to Saturday.

Carissa Finck stopped 38 shots in goal for the Blue Jays.
